OS X Ruby Troubleshooting: "command not found: dot"

If you’re trying to run rdoc but are getting errors like..

Generating HTML…
Diagrams: ./opt/local/lib/ruby/vendor_ruby/1.8/rubygems/custom_require.rb:27: command not found: dot -Tismap dot/f_0.dot
./opt/local/lib/ruby/vendor_ruby/1.8/rubygems/custom_require.rb:27: command not found: dot -Tismap dot/f_1.dot

..the package you need to install is called graphviz. You can install it using Darwin Ports on OS X like so..

sudo port install graphviz
